SERIAL COMMUNICATION SELECTION
Serial communication line of CAN AVR can be buffered as RS 232 or TTL.
By software, it is possible to define physical communicatin protocol for the line setting some microcontroller internal registers.
The serial interface has its own group of registers for configuration, and can work in total independence respect to the other peripherals.
Electric protocol is selected by hardware and requires the dip switches to be configured correctly, as described in previous tables; the user can set any configuration in autonomy following the below reported information:
